PURPOSE: To consider and adopt an ordinance to designate the Davis Cotton Gin and Press as
an Orange County Historic Landmark.
BACKGROUND: The adoption of the attached ordinance is the final step in the process for
designating this historic property as an Orange County Historic Landmark, as outlined in the
County's Historic Preservation Ordinance. The BOCC held a required joint public hearing with the
Historic Preservation Commission (HPC) on October 17, 2023, to obtain public input/comment
about the proposed designation. The attached ordinance has been approved by the HPC and the
County Attorney's Office and is ready for consideration and adoption by the BOCC.
FINANCIAL IMPACT: Upon adoption of this ordinance, the owners will be eligible to apply for a
fifty-percent (50%) property tax deferral as per State law and the County's Historic Preservation
Ordinance.

WHEREAS, the property known as the Davis Cotton Gin and Press, located at 421 CD
Farms Road in Chapel Hill Township in the County of Orange and more particularly described in
Attachments A and B attached hereto, is significant as the only known surviving example of a
cotton processing operation in Orange County; and
WHEREAS, the Davis Cotton Gin and Press is significant because the log and frame
building along with the Daniel Pratt Cotton Gin patented in 1877 and the press machinery
display the distinct characteristics of a small-scale cotton gin facility from the late-nineteenth and
early-twentieth centuries; and
WHEREAS, the Davis Cotton Gin and Press operated from ca. 1880 to ca. 1940,
providing an essential processing service that helped Orange County's small farmers prosper and
survive during the late-nineteenth and early-twentieth centuries; and

Section 4. In accordance with Chapter 160D, Article 9 of the General Statutes of North
Carolina and the Orange County Historic Preservation Ordinance, the exterior and site features
of all historic landmarks are always under the purview of the Historic Preservation
Commission's Certificate of Appropriateness provisions. In the case of Davis Cotton Gin and
Press, this designation includes the historic gin and press and associated machinery and
components. The site features include the historic landscape surrounding the barn that houses the
gin. The HPC shall determine Certificates of Appropriateness for the Davis Cotton Gin and Press
based on the HPC's approved design standards, with reference to the designation ordinance, the
application materials and the designation report.
